AGARTALA, Jan 4 (TIWN): Trinamool in West Bengal and Tripura will conduct various protests in states reacting against the CBI’s arrest of Sudip Banerjee.
Already, Trinamool's Rajya Sabha leader Derek O'Brien and Secretary General Partha Chatterjee threw their weights behind Banerjee who on Tuesday was arrested by the Central Bureau of Investigation after hours of grilling in relation to the Rose Valley chit fund scam.
Apart from that Trinamool Congress MPs and state ministers on Tuesday visited the CBI regional office here to express "solidarity" with the arrested MP and party's leader in the Lok Sabha Sudip Banerjee.
Trinamool Congress MP Sudip Bandyopadhyay was on Tuesday arrested by the CBI in the Rose Valley Chit Fund scam.
Banerjee alleged that the arrest was the result of political vendetta against him and the Trinamool Congress by the BJP-led National Democratic Alliance government.
